Guderup is located on the island of Als in southern Denmark.

Why Visit Guderup? #

Guderup on the island of Als attracts visitors who enjoy coastal Denmark at a human scale, with cycling routes, sandy shores and easy access to Sønderborg’s museums and castle. Seafood plays a leading role - smoked herring and open-faced sandwiches (smørrebrød) appear in small cafés - and village markets showcase local crafts. It’s a place for slow days outdoors, blending island scenery with Danish hygge and regional history.

Best Time to Visit Guderup #

Guderup has a temperate maritime climate: mild winters and cool summers. Visit in summer for comfortable weather and outdoor time, or shoulder seasons for quieter charm and lower prices.

Summer
June - August · 15-22°C (59-72°F)
Cool, comfortable summers with long daylight - excellent for cycling, seaside day trips and relaxed outdoor cafés.
Winter
December - February · -1-6°C (30-43°F)
Mild-to-cold winters with blustery days - quiet villages and brisk walks, but dress warmly against wind and damp.
Spring & Autumn
March - May and September - November · 3-14°C (37-57°F)
Unpredictable but often pleasant - fresh spring growth or mellow autumn colours; perfect for exploring without peak-season crowds.

How to Get to Guderup

Guderup (on the island of Als) is best reached via Sønderborg by air or rail; local buses operated by Sydtrafik and short taxi rides take you the final distance. Sønderborg Airport is the nearest small airport; Billund and Copenhagen offer more flight choices.

By Air

Sønderborg Airport (SGD): The closest airport is Sønderborg Airport with flights to Copenhagen and seasonal routes. From SGD the drive to Guderup (on Als island) is about 15-25 minutes by car or taxi.

Billund Airport (BLL) / Copenhagen (CPH): Billund and Copenhagen are the larger regional hubs with more connections; from either you can travel by train and bus to Sønderborg and then transfer to local buses for Guderup (total travel time from Copenhagen ~3-4 hours by public transport).

By Train & Bus

Train: Denmark’s national rail operator DSB runs services to Sønderborg (via Kolding); Sønderborg station is the regional rail hub for Als island. From Sønderborg you reach Guderup by local bus or taxi.

Bus: Local buses in Southern Denmark are operated under the Sydtrafik system; regular bus routes serve towns on Als including Guderup. Bus timetables are reliable and integrated with national rail connections-buy tickets via the Sydtrafik app or from drivers where available.

How to Get Around Guderup #

Guderup is a small Danish town on the island of Als and is pleasant to walk or cycle around. Local bus services connect Guderup with Aabenraa and other nearby towns; journeys are reasonably priced and frequent enough for day trips. Taxis are available but less common than buses and bikes; renting a bike is a convenient, local-friendly option for short distances.

Nightlife in Guderup #

Evenings in Guderup are quiet and community-focused, with a few cafés, bars or local clubs where residents meet. There isn’t a broad nightlife scene, but neighbouring Aabenraa provides more restaurants and bars for a livelier evening. Expect early closing times and a relaxed atmosphere rather than late-night partying.

Shopping in Guderup #

Shopping in Guderup centres on everyday needs-supermarkets, bakeries and small retail shops. For a broader shopping experience, including boutiques and larger retail chains, head to Aabenraa or neighbouring towns. Local markets and seasonal stalls offer regional foodstuffs and Danish specialties when they run.
